* Rename VectorOrTensorType to ShapedTypeGeoffrey Martin-Noble2019-05-201-2/+2
| | | | | | | | | | | | This is in preparation for making it also support/be a parent class of MemRefType. MemRefs have similar shape/rank/element semantics and it would be useful to be able to use these same utilities for them. This CL should not change any semantics and only change variables, types, string literals, and comments. In follow-up CLs I will prepare all callers to handle MemRef types or remove their dependence on ShapedType. * Move Quantization -> Dialect/QuantOps, FxpMathOps -> Dialect/FxpMathOps.Stella Laurenzo2019-05-201-0/+173
Adding the additional layer of directory was discussed offline and matches the Target/ tree. The names match the defacto convention we seem to be following where the C++ namespace is ^(.+)Ops/$ matched against the directory name. This is in preparation for patching the Quantizer into this tree, which would have been confusing without moving the Quantization dialect to its more proper home.
